Fireplace Tiles
All of the tiles suitable for inserts/combinations are hand painted. The crazing that appears within the tile is a natural characteristic for this type of product.
Solid Fuels
If using solid fuels please be aware that they will discolour polished cast iron. If this is a concern we recommend selecting a black finish product. Do not use anthracite or petroleum coke as this will reduce the life of the product significantly.

Fireplace Care
Cast iron is a natural material which is subject to minor imperfections. This is completely natural for the product and should be regarded as part of
it's character. New cast iron fireplaces that are burning solid fuels should be tempered initially by starting with burning smaller fires and gradually building to a larger fire. Valley Fireplaces cannot accept any liability incurred by not following this practice. In order to keep your fireplace in prime condition please follow these simple instructions:
• Highlight polish and black finish fireplaces need a regular coating with an iron paste and buff up to enhance the finish of your fireplace. Do not use any spray on products or any other method to clean.
• Full polish finish fireplaces need to be kept oiled using a thin coat of oil such as 3 in 1 oil. This treatment should be carried out on a regular basis. Any surface rust should be removed using a fine wire wool and then
re-oiled to give the desired appearance. Try to avoid contact with moisture. |
